    Some T-Shirts have an iron on pattern and will crack with time, others are silk screened with dyes. I find the ones with the iron on design harder to quilt through. So, I just quilt around them and the other type quilt through them. If you have to quilt an all over design experiment with ball point needles on some scraps.
    I will use ball point needles. I usually do with any kind of knit. But that's a good reminder. Thank you.

    I have made several t-shirt quilts. I do a cross hatch approximately 3 inches apart. Haven't had any problem going through logos or writing.
